Qualtrics waits on that IPO, raises $180 million at a $2.5 billion valuation instead
https://tctechcrunch2011.files.wordp...3932.jpg?w=680 That Qualtrics IPO many have been expecting is on hold for now. The online market research platform has just raised its third round for $180 million at a whopping $2.5 billion valuation. The Provo, Utah-based company came from much humbler beginnings, bootstrapping the operation for a decade before finally taking financing from Sequoia and Accel in 2012.
